There are lots of freebie solutions, but none I've used in the past have
worked all that reliably. The problem is that you find that out only
AFTER you try it. Then it's too late, unless you had the foresight to
manually save/backup the critical stuff.


I rely on a manual process to restore mail and contacts after a reinstall:

Save the .wab (Search to locate) and the Store (Folder Tools > Options >
Maintenance > Store Folder) tree somewhere for safekeeping

Reinstall Windows

Set up the OE acct info (POP and SMTP server, etc)

Find the new Store Folder (see above), rename it and drop the old store
tree where the new store tree was (or, if you prefer, just point the
Store Folder in OE to the where the old store was saved)

Find the new .wab and drop the old .wab where the new .wab is
